排序
如何在CentOS上实现HBase负载均衡
在centos上实现hbase负载均衡,可以按照以下步骤进行操作: 第一步:安装和配置HBase 首先,确保在CentOS上已经成功安装了HBase。如果尚未安装,请参考HBase官方文档进行安装操作。 第二步:配...
Golang文件锁冲突怎么解决?Golang文件并发控制方案
解决golang文件锁冲突的核心方法包括:1.使用flock系统调用实现简单文件锁;2.使用fcntl实现更细粒度的锁控制;3.使用sync.mutex进行单进程内存锁;4.采用分布式锁应对跨服务器场景。flock通过s...
zookeeper故障排查centos技巧
在centos上进行zookeeper故障排查可以按照以下步骤进行: 检查Zookeeper服务状态: 使用以下命令检查Zookeeper服务的当前状态: sudo systemctl status zookeeper 如果服务未运行,可以使用以下...
zookeeper数据目录如何设置centos
在centos系统中设置zookeeper的数据目录,可以通过修改zookeeper的配置文件zoo.cfg来实现。以下是具体步骤: 1. 停止ZooKeeper服务 首先,确保ZooKeeper服务已经停止,以避免配置更改时出现冲突...
centos zookeeper版本选择建议
选择合适的centos apache zookeeper版本需要考虑以下几个关键因素: 版本选择指南 推荐版本: 目前建议选择最新的稳定版本,例如3.4.13 (请参考官方发布信息确认最新稳定版本)。 选择最新版本能...
Golang中实现分布式锁的可靠方案
在golang中实现分布式锁需考虑安全性、可靠性与性能,主要方案包括:1. 基于redis的分布式锁,使用setnx命令和过期时间实现,优点是实现简单、性能高,缺点是可能存在锁过期或续租机制复杂;2. ...
CentOS HDFS网络配置注意事项有哪些
在centos上部署hadoop分布式文件系统(hdfs)时,网络设置是至关重要的环节。以下是需要重点关注的配置事项: 静态IP地址设定: 为每个节点配置固定的IP地址,以保证网络连接的持续性。通常需要...
Zookeeper的故障排查在CentOS中有哪些方法
在centos系统中排查zookeeper故障可遵循以下流程: 核查Zookeeper服务状态:执行以下指令以确认Zookeeper服务的实时状态: sudo systemctl status zookeeper若服务未启动,可利用以下指令开启服...
如何在C++中实现分布式锁_并发控制解决方案
分布式锁的实现主要依赖外部系统,答案如下:1.基于redis的分布式锁:通过setnx命令结合唯一标识和过期时间保证原子性加锁;解锁时使用lua脚本验证身份并删除锁键。2.基于zookeeper的分布式锁:...
PHP中的微服务:如何构建分布式应用
php构建微服务的核心在于拆分单体应用为自治服务单元,以提升灵活性、可伸缩性与容错性,但需应对服务发现、通信、监控等复杂性。1. 服务拆分应基于业务领域(如用户管理、订单处理)并避免“上...